ASTM D5582 is the ASTM standard for determining formaldehyde levels from wood products using a desiccator. It provides a structured test method for evaluating how much formaldehyde may be released under controlled conditions, helping users compare product performance and support quality decisions. This standard is especially relevant when formaldehyde emissions are a concern in wood-based materials, where consistent testing can matter for compliance, procurement, and product evaluation.

Purpose of ASTM D5582

The purpose of ASTM D5582 is to establish a repeatable laboratory method for measuring formaldehyde levels from wood products with a desiccator-based approach. By defining a common test procedure, the standard helps create more consistent results across different materials and testing programs. It is useful for manufacturers, laboratories, and buyers who need a recognized technical document to assess formaldehyde release and support informed decisions about product quality and conformity.

Common use cases of ASTM D5582

This standard is commonly used when testing wood products that may emit formaldehyde and when a desiccator method is needed for controlled comparison. It may support product qualification, incoming material checks, and routine quality control in settings that work with engineered wood or similar materials. ASTM D5582 is also relevant in lab workflows where formaldehyde levels must be measured in a consistent and documented way for technical review or specification compliance.
